Abstract

The invention discloses a multistage screening fine screening machine which comprises a machine frame, wherein the upper front portion and the upper back portion of the machine frame are connected with a driving shaft and a supporting shaft in a rotating mode respectively, the machine frame is provided with a power device driving the driving shaft to rotate, the two ends of the driving shaft are respectively provided with an upper crank, the supporting shaft is hinged to a first-stage screening basket, an upper connecting rod is hinged between the front end of the screening basket and the upper crank, the machine frame is provided with a bearing hopper, the front portion and the back portion of the machine frame are correspondingly and respectively provided with a suspension arm, a second-stage screening basket is arranged below the bearing hopper, the bottom of the second-stage basket and the first-stage basket are respectively provided with a screen mesh, the second-stage basket is provided with a supporting shaft connected to the suspension arms in a rotating mode, the machine frame is further provided with a swing driving device, and the bottom of the machine frame is further provided with a receiving hopper. The multistage screening fine screening machine has the advantages of being compact in structure, small in covering area, low in investment cost of enterprises and high in screening efficiency and discharging efficiency, and capable of carrying out multistage screening on materials.

Background technology
At present, the structure of existing screening machine comprises frame, is elasticly connected with screening basket in frame, on screening basket, vibrating motor is housed, and the vibrations by vibrating motor make screening basket produce shake, thereby realize the screening of material.Because the vibration frequency of vibrating motor is too frequent, there is the shortcoming that screening efficiency is low while sieving for the larger material of grain graininess difference in the screening machine of this structure, and the screening basket nature discharging that need to be obliquely installed of this screening machine, and discharge rate is slow.And when needs carry out multi-stage screening, existing screening machine is difficult to process, and a plurality of screening machines need to be set in parallel by belt conveyor, and its floor space is large, investment is large, causes production cost to increase.
